Original Description
Edward Atkinson Hornel’s Picking Anemones, Brighouse Bay is a mesmerizing celebration of nature’s vitality and the Scottish countryside’s untouched beauty. Painted in the late 19th or early 20th century, this work showcases Hornel’s signature style—a harmonious blend of Japonisme, Symbolism, and the Glasgow Boys’ loose brushwork. The scene depicts children gathering wildflowers amidst a lush, dreamlike landscape, bathed in warm golden hues and dappled light. Hornel’s intricate patterning and rich impasto technique create a tactile, almost enchanted atmosphere, inviting viewers to lose themselves in its rhythmic composition. As a key figure in the Glasgow Boys movement, Hornel bridged Victorian realism and modern decorative art, making this piece a significant testament to Scotland’s artistic legacy and the era’s fascination with nature’s poetic allure.
